## Onboarding: Flaky Integration Tests — Tollbridge Payments

For the weekly sync: the Tollbridge payments service has ~6 flaky integration tests, all in the settlement suite. Root cause is a shared sandbox ledger that isn't reset between runs. Workaround: retag with `@serial` until the fixture rewrite lands. Don't mute them — they've caught two real race conditions. New folks: the sandbox vault needs unlocking on first run, using the recovery passphrase provided below.

vault phrase of fawip-kawef = istix-frador

Ticket #2907 — Signature check fails on report builder export

Support: customers exporting from the Tallyvane report builder see a signature verification error after the sorting-stability patch. The patch changed row ordering in grouped exports, which altered the serialized payload, so exports signed before the patch now fail verification against cached manifests. Advise customers to regenerate reports; old exports cannot be re-verified. Fresh exports are signed with the key below.

signing key of fadug-haweg = bky19_x2JJNa4RuE34mQa9TgK

Welcome to the Bramblehook maps team. The tile prefetcher warms the cache for regions flagged as high-traffic, running every four hours against the Lanthorn tile store. As a contractor you won't deploy it directly, but you'll likely touch the region config, which is plain YAML reviewed by the maps leads. Misconfigured bounding boxes are the most common failure and show up as cache-miss spikes. Setup steps and the region schema are documented on the page below.

wiki page, kahog-hahig: https://vault.zemvargrid.internal/display/deploy/repo/settings/merge_requests/job/settings/6f3b933774dbc5320a4daa18

Quick heads-up on Pinwheel UI versioning: we cut a minor release every sprint, and anything touching component props needs a changeset file in the PR. No changeset, no merge — the bot will nag you. Majors are rare and go through the design council first. The full policy, with examples of what counts as breaking, lives on the internal page below.

wiki page, bahip-yahip: https://grafana.qirvanlabs.corp/browse/display/projects/cc3a1b9dbfc9